The cheapest way to get from Dergano to Segrate is to drive which costs €1 - €3 and takes 14 min.
The fastest way to get from Dergano to Segrate is to taxi which takes 14 min and costs €18 - €22.
No, there is no direct bus from Dergano to Segrate. However, there are services departing from v.le jenner and arriving at via cassanese via giovanni xxiii via P.za Aspromonte.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 54 min.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Milano Lancetti and arriving at Segrate. Services depart every 20 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 25 min.
The distance between Dergano and Segrate is 13 km. The road distance is 11 km.
The best way to get from Dergano to Segrate without a car is to train which takes 25 min and costs €2 - €3.
The train from Milano Lancetti to Segrate takes 25 min including transfers and departs every 20 minutes.
Dergano to Segrate bus services, operated by ATM, depart from v.le jenner station.
Dergano to Segrate train services, operated by Trenord, depart from Milano Lancetti station.
The best way to get from Dergano to Segrate is to train which takes 25 min and costs €2 - €3. Alternatively, you can line 90 bus and line 965 bus, which costs €2 - €5 and takes 54 min.
